Documentation de Dvp.NET. Forum : http://www.developpez.net/forums/f1239/applications/projets/projets-heberges/dvp-net/

[Ceci est une documentation préliminaire, sous réserve de modification.]

Le type ViewModelBase<(Of <(<'TModel>)>)> expose les membres suivants.

Constructeurs

  NomDescription
Méthode protégéeViewModelBase<(Of <(<'TModel>)>)>
Initialise une nouvelle instance de la classe ViewModelBase<(Of <(<'TModel>)>)>

Méthodes

  NomDescription
Méthode publiqueGetService<(Of <<'(TService>)>>)()()()()
Renvoie le service sans nom du type spécifié
(Hérité de ViewModelBase.)
Méthode publiqueGetService<(Of <<'(TService>)>>)(String)
Renvoie le service du type spécifié avec le nom spécifié
(Hérité de ViewModelBase.)
Méthode protégéeOnPropertyChanged
Déclenche l'évènement PropertyChanged sur cet objet.
(Hérité de ObservableBase.)
Méthode protégéeSetProperty<(Of <<'(T>)>>)
Raccourci pour vérifier si la valeur d'une propriété est modifiée, affecter la nouvelle valeur au champ, et déclencher si besoin l'évènement PropertyChanged.
(Hérité de ObservableBase.)

Méthodes d'extension

  NomDescription
Méthode d'extension publiqueConvertTo<(Of <<'(T>)>>)
Convertit un objet vers le type spécifié. Lève une exception si la conversion n'est pas possible.
(Défini par CoreExtensions.)

Propriétés

  NomDescription
Propriété publiqueDisplayName
Renvoie le nom convivial de cet objet. Les classes dérivées peuvent affecter une nouvelle valeur à cette propriété, ou modifier son implémentation pour déterminer la valeur à la demande
(Hérité de ViewModelBase.)
Propriété publiqueModel
Obtient ou définit le modèle lié à ce ViewModel

Evènements

  NomDescription
Evènement publicPropertyChanged
Se produit quand la valeur d'une propriété de cet objet est modifiée
(Hérité de ObservableBase.)

Voir aussi